I go tomorrow to get my '10 Sedan appraised. I asked a question a few weeks ago about the process of trading my car in and that day has arrived. I've looked at Kelly Blue book a few times but I also know what I expect to receive privately will be allot different from what a dealer is willing to give me.....
My Sedan is a '10...4 speed automatic...23,866 miles...in perfect condition with the exception that I filed a insurance claim for rocks being thrown at my front end of the freeway chipping up my front bumper and right front fender. Had it resprayed. Not sure how that could affect anything. Interior is about as nice as the day I bought it. Changed the oil on avg every 2200-2500 miles (all receipts to prove that). I still know I will take a loss. Just wondering what I might expect to receive. Kelly says Excellent condition is $11,317. Very good is $11,117 and good at $10,567......
Does anyone have any thoughts on what type of lowball figure I could exepect to get and any tips on how to wheel n deal with them as far as getting that figure closer to my payoff????? I am looking to get into the '12 Koup SX or '12 Optima Sx. Have to see the numbers before I decide on which. Thanks guys/gals......

Do we know when the '13 is set to be released and do we have any pics or renderings to go off of yet???
Well new models are usually released mid-late year..so probably August or so. Which is actually the best time to buy a '12 since they wanta clear the lot for the new models. I havent seen any pics of the '13 yet but it should be soon I think
